PI09931: MEMORY ALLOCATION ERROR WHEN USING THE ZIP ADAPTER TO UNZIP ZIP64 ARCHIVE

Problem summary

  • Users Affected;
    WebSphere Transformation Extender customers who use ZIP adapter
    on windows to unzip ZIP64 archive.
    
    Problem Description:
    The WebSphere Transformation Extender map fails to unzip an
    archive that is built using a tool that uses ZIP64 format. The
    adapter returns the -999 error code.
    
    Platforms Affected;
    Windows
    

Problem conclusion

  • The 32-bit version of WebSphere Transformation Extender Zip
    adapter for Windows operating systems does not properly handle
    the extended zip format. The adapter code is corrected.
    
    Delivered in 8.4.0.5, 8.4.1.2
